백준 20055_컨베이어 벨트 위의 로봇(삼성 SW 역량 테스트 기출 문제) / 난이도 : 골5 #266
youbeen2798
started this conversation in
1일 1알고리즘
Replies: 1 comment 2 replies
-
팁 하나 주자면, 덱은 무거운 자료구조라서 실행시간이 꽤 느린데 위 문제와는 다르게 인덱스에 직접 접근할 필요없고, 앞 뒤로만 접근하면 되는 문제에서는 linkedList를 쓰는게 훨씬 빠름 #include <list> 이것도 한번 공부해보셈 삼성 문제에선 쓸곳많음 |
Beta Was this translation helpful? Give feedback.
2 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
문제 링크: https://www.acmicpc.net/problem/20055
문제 내용:
로봇을 옮기는 과정
(로봇이 이동하기 위해서는 이동하려는 칸에 로봇이 없으며, 그 칸의 내구도가 1 이상 남아 있어야 함)
구해야 하는 출력 값
이용한 자료구조 : deque
**이 문제에서 가장 중요한 것은, deque을 이용한다는 아이디어 인 것같다..!
deque은 마지막 원소를 첫 번째 원소로 옮길 때 일정한 크기의 새로운 메모리 블록을 할당이 가능하므로, 이러한 문제를 풀 때 유용한 것같다!! 그리고, deque은 인덱스 접근이 가능하다!!
Beta Was this translation helpful? Give feedback.
All reactions